Angela_Bassett
Angela Evelyn Bassett is an American actress. Since the late 80s she has been working in film and TV. She's received many awards, including the 16 NAACP Image Awards. Bassett, who was raised in Winston-Salem North Carolina by her aunt following her birth in New York New York, is well-known as an actress. Bassett was able to move with her younger sister to St. Petersburg Florida at five years old so that they could be near their mom as she was divorced from their dad. Bassett chose to become an actor after watching the play Of Mice and Men by John Steinbeck, starring James Earl Jones. After graduating from Yale University New Haven Connecticut in the year 1980, she earned an undergraduate degree of African American Studies, she continued to pursue an MA (1983) at the Yale School of Drama. Courtney B. Vance was also an actor at Yale. The couple got married in 1997. The school she attended was the institutions that she attended: Jordan Park elementary school, Disston Middle School for students in 7th grade, Azalea Middle School for 8th and 9th grades as well as Boca Ciega High School. Angela Bassett is currently working as one of the main parts as Ramonda in the action adventure film i.e. Black Panther Wakanda forever 2022.
